Need help finding your tyre size? Ask our friendly staff for guidance, or refer to the information below:

The size of the tyre is a series of 7 numbers typically with a ‘/’ and ‘R’ or ‘ZR’ in between. It is usually found on the side of the tyre and looks like this:

How can you know whether you need a locking wheel nut? If all the nuts on the wheel look identical, you probably don’t need a locking nut to remove the wheel. However, if one of them seems to be different to the others, you may have a lock on your steering wheel.

The locking key is normally kept in the glove compartment or in the boot with the jack. If you don’t appear to require one, don’t worry about hunting for it; we can simply remove the wheel nuts as usual. If you believe you require a locking key but are unable to locate one and require a tyre replacement, fear not! To determine if we can break the lock open and install your tyre, all we need is a picture of the wheel nuts.

We may deduce that the lock cannot be broken, in this case we can arrange for a recovery truck to transport your vehicle to a local garage and have the job sorted there.
